Where Caution Is Key
While this design is versatile, there are situations where it may not fit well. Here’s what I’d recommend avoiding:
- Formal Corporate Branding: The playful nature of the illustration may clash with a more serious or minimalist brand voice.
- Very Small Labels: At smaller sizes, details can get lost. Always test how it looks on actual product labels before finalizing.
- Crowded Product Packaging: If your packaging already has a lot of text or imagery, adding this illustration might make the layout feel cluttered.
- Ingredient-Heavy Layouts: In areas where readability is key, such as nutritional facts or ingredient lists, this graphic should be avoided to prevent distractions.
- Low-Contrast Backgrounds: The red cup illustration relies on contrast to stand out. Test it against your brand colors to ensure visibility.
- Luxury Minimalist Brands: While it’s great for cozy, community-focused brands, it may not align with a luxury aesthetic unless used sparingly and intentionally.
Brand Designer Tips for Getting the Most Out of This Freebie
Before integrating Easter Flat Illustration Cup Red into your branding or packaging projects, here are some steps I take as a professional designer to ensure it works effectively:
- Test on Real Packaging Mockups: Download a sample product mockup and see how the illustration looks in context. Does it enhance the overall design or confuse the viewer?
- Check Black and White Usage: Will it still work if printed in grayscale? This is important for ensuring accessibility and print versatility.
- Preview on Small Labels: Resize the PNG file to match your smallest product label and assess clarity and legibility.
- Test with Brand Colors: Overlay the design onto your existing brand palette to check for harmony or conflict in hues.
- Compare with Competitor Packaging: See how this illustration stacks up against similar designs in your industry. Will it help your brand stand out?
- Review Print Quality: Especially for JPG and PNG files, zoom in and evaluate sharpness and detail for print use.
- Inspect Vector Editability: With AI, EPS, and SVG files available, you can tweak shapes, colors, or elements to better suit your needs. Make sure the vectors are clean and editable.
- Font Compatibility Testing: Try pairing it with different typefaces—ser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, and display fonts—to see which combinations feel most balanced and readable.
- Confirm Commercial Licensing: Since this is a freebie, always double-check the commercial license terms before using it for client work, product packaging, or branded materials.
